[System.AttributeUsage (System.AttributeTargets.Class … gis for godwin ncWebSep 8, 2024 · The ASP.NET MVC 5 framework provides five different types of Filters. They are as follows. Authentication Filter (Introduced in MVC 5) Authorization Filter. Action Filter. Result Filter. Exception Filter. Note: This is also the order of the execution of Filters if more than one filter is applied.
